Code § BC 904","heading":"Section BC 904: Alternative Automatic Fire-Extinguishing Systems","body":"904.1 General.\n\nAutomatic fire-extinguishing systems, other than automatic sprinkler systems, shall be designed, installed, inspected, tested and maintained in accordance with the provisions of this section, the New York City Fire Code, and the applicable referenced standards.\n\n904.1.1 Construction documents.\n\nConstruction documents for alternative automatic fire-extinguishing systems shall be approved by the Fire Department and shall contain plans that include at least the following data and information:\n\n1. Commercial kitchen suppression systems:\n\n1.1. Location of all surface, plenum and duct nozzles; surface dimensions and location of all cooking appliances; the location of automatic fuel shut-off and statement as to type (gas or electric); location and distance of the remote control or manual pull station;\n\n1.2. Identification of the grease filters to be used in any kitchen hood; the dimensions of all hoods and all related ducts, including termination of duct at the exterior of the building;\n\n1.3. Identification of: the fire suppression piping system; the make and model of the system; the type of extinguishing agent and number and size of agent containers; size, length, and type of all piping that will be used; the number and location of all fusible links or detectors and the temperature setting; any surface, plenum and duct nozzles.\n\n2. For extinguishing agent systems, the plan should also include type and concentration of the extinguishing agent, the method of providing power supply to smoke or heat detectors, fire rating of partitions, location of all audible/visible alarms within and outside the location involved and the details of construction of the room to contain the extinguishing agent. If the area is not sprinklered, the following information is required:\n\n2.1. The size and location of the reserve supply, and\n\n2.2 Information as to why it has been determined that water is not effective as an extinguishing agent for the fire hazard in such location.\n\n3. The plans must note whether the proposed system is connected to the building's fire alarm system.\n\nException: For that portion of a fire suppression piping system within an approved pre-engineered system, a schematic isometric diagram shall be acceptable in lieu of full plans, provided that the location and method of pressure relief must be indicated with areas and volumes to where said relief is taken.\n\n904.2 Where required.\n\nAutomatic fire-extinguishing systems installed as an alternative to the required automatic sprinkler systems of Section 903 shall be approved by the Fire Department. Automatic fire-extinguishing systems shall not be considered alternatives for the purposes of exceptions or reductions allowed by other requirements of this code.\n\n904.2.1 Hood system suppression.\n\nEach required commercial kitchen exhaust hood and duct system required by Chapter 5 of the New York City Mechanical Code to have a Type I hood shall be protected with an automatic fire-extinguishing system installed in accordance with this code and the New York City Fire Code.\n\n904.3 Installation.\n\nAutomatic fire-extinguishing systems shall be installed in accordance with this section.\n\n904.3.1 Electrical wiring.\n\nElectrical wiring shall be in accordance with the New York City Electrical Code.\n\n904.3.2 Actuation.\n\nAutomatic fire-extinguishing systems shall be automatically actuated and provided with a manual means of actuation in accordance with Section 904.12.1. Where more than one hazard could be simultaneously involved in fire due to their proximity, all hazards shall be protected by a single system designed to protect all hazards that could become involved.\n\nException: Multiple systems shall be permitted to be installed if they are designed to operate simultaneously.\n\n904.3.3 System interlocking.\n\nAutomatic equipment interlocks with fuel shutoffs, ventilation controls, door closers, window shutters, conveyor openings, smoke and heat vents and other features necessary for proper operation of the fire-extinguishing system shall be provided as required by the design and installation standard utilized for the hazard.\n\n904.3.4 Alarms and warning signs.\n\nWhere alarms are required to indicate the operation of automatic fire-extinguishing systems, distinctive audible and visible alarms and warning signs shall be provided to warn of pending agent discharge. Where exposure to automatic-extinguishing agents poses a hazard to persons and a delay is required to ensure the evacuation of occupants before agent discharge, a separate warning signal shall be provided to alert occupants once agent discharge has begun. Audible signals shall be in accordance with Section 907.5.2.\n\n904.3.5 Monitoring.\n\nWhere a fire alarm system is installed, automatic fire-extinguishing systems shall be monitored by the fire alarm system in accordance with NFPA 72.\n\n904.4 Inspection and testing.\n\nAutomatic fire-extinguishing systems shall be inspected and tested in accordance with the provisions of this section and the New York City Fire Code prior to acceptance.\n\n904.4.1 Inspection.\n\nPrior to conducting final acceptance tests, all of the following items shall be inspected:\n\n1. Hazard specification for consistency with design hazard.\n\n2. Type, location and spacing of automatic- and manual-initiating devices.\n\n3. Size, placement and position of nozzles or discharge orifices.\n\n4. Location and identification of audible and visible alarm devices.\n\n5. Identification of devices with proper designations.\n\n6. Operating instructions.\n\n904.4.2 Alarm testing.\n\nNotification appliances, connections to fire alarm systems and connections to central supervising stations shall be tested in accordance with this section and Section 907 to verify proper operation.\n\n904.4.2.1 Audible and visible signals.\n\nThe audibility and visibility of notification appliances signaling agent discharge or system operation, where required, shall be verified.\n\n904.4.3 Monitor testing.\n\nConnections to protected premises and supervising station fire alarm systems shall be tested to verify proper identification and retransmission of alarms from automatic fire-extinguishing systems.\n\n904.5 Wet-chemical systems.\n\nWet-chemical extinguishing systems shall be installed, maintained, periodically inspected and tested in accordance with the New York City Fire Code.\n\n904.6 Dry-chemical systems.\n\nDry-chemical extinguishing systems shall be installed, maintained, periodically inspected and tested in accordance with the New York City Fire Code. New dry-chemical extinguishing systems are not permitted for the protection of kitchen equipment.\n\n904.7 Foam systems.\n\nFoam-extinguishing systems shall be installed, maintained, periodically inspected and tested in accordance with the New York City Fire Code.\n\n904.8 Carbon dioxide systems.\n\nCarbon dioxide extinguishing systems shall be installed, maintained, periodically inspected and tested in accordance with the New York City Fire Code.\n\n904.9 Halon systems.\n\nHalogenated extinguishing systems shall not be permitted. However, existing systems shall be maintained, periodically inspected and tested in accordance with the New York City Fire Code.\n\n904.10 Clean-agent systems.\n\nClean-agent fire-extinguishing systems shall be installed, maintained, periodically inspected and tested in accordance with the New York City Fire Code.\n\n904.11 Automatic water mist systems.\n\nAutomatic water mist systems shall be permitted in applications that are consistent with the applicable listing or approvals and shall comply with Sections 904.11.1 through 904.11.3.\n\n904.11.1 Design and installation requirements.\n\nAutomatic water mist systems shall be designed and installed in accordance with Sections 904.11.1.1 through 904.11.1.4.\n\n904.11.1.1 General.\n\nAutomatic water mist systems shall be designed and installed in accordance with the manufacturer's instructions and the New York City Fire Code.\n\n904.11.1.2 Actuation.\n\nAutomatic water mist systems shall be automatically actuated.\n\n904.11.1.3 Water supply protection.\n\nConnections to a potable water supply shall be protected against backflow in accordance with the New York City Plumbing Code.\n\n904.11.1.4 Secondary water supply.\n\nWhere a secondary water supply is required for an automatic sprinkler system, an automatic water mist system shall be provided with an approved secondary water supply in accordance with the New York City Fire Code.\n\n904.11.2 Water mist system supervision and alarms.\n\nSupervision and alarms shall be provided as required for automatic sprinkler systems in accordance with Section 903.4.\n\n904.11.2.1 Monitoring.\n\nMonitoring shall be provided as required for automatic sprinkler systems in accordance with Section 903.4.1.\n\n904.11.2.2 Alarms.\n\nAlarms shall be provided as required for automatic sprinkler systems in accordance with Section 903.4.2.\n\n904.11.2.3 Floor control valves.\n\nFloor control valves shall be provided as required for automatic sprinkler systems in accordance with Section 903.4.3.\n\n904.11.3 Testing, operation and maintenance.\n\nAutomatic water mist systems shall be tested, operated and maintained in accordance with the New York City Fire Code.\n\n904.12 Commercial cooking systems.\n\nThe automatic fire-extinguishing system for commercial cooking systems shall be of a type recognized for protection of commercial cooking equipment and exhaust systems of the type and arrangement protected. Preengineered automatic wet-chemical extinguishing systems shall be approved by the Fire Commissioner, tested in accordance with UL 300, and listed and labeled for the intended application. The protected area shall include the area under the hood and over the cooking equipment, the area above or behind the filters and the opening of the hood into the branch duct. Where a preengineered system is installed and the size of the protected area exceeds that allowed for a single preengineered system, additional pre-engineered systems arranged for simultaneous operation shall be provided. Other types of automatic fire-extinguishing systems shall be listed and labeled for specific use as protection for commercial cooking operations. The system shall be installed in accordance with this code, its listing and the manufacturer's instructions. Only automatic fire-extinguishing systems of the following types shall be installed in accordance with the New York City Fire Code:\n\n1. Foam water sprinkler system or foam water spray systems.\n\n2. Wet-chemical extinguishing systems.\n\nAutomatic sprinkler systems, dry-chemical fire-extinguishing systems, and carbon dioxide fire-extinguishing systems shall not be installed to protect commercial cooking equipment and exhaust systems.\n\n904.12.1 Manual system operation.\n\nA manual actuation device shall be located at or near a means of egress from the cooking area not less than 10 feet (3048 mm) and not more than 20 feet (6096 mm), from the kitchen exhaust system. The manual actuation device shall be installed not more than 48 inches (1220 mm) or less than 42 inches (1066.8 mm) above the finished floor and shall clearly identify the hazard protected. The manual actuation device shall require a maximum force of 40 pounds (177.9 N) and a maximum movement of 14 inches (355.6 mm) to actuate the fire suppression system.\n\nException: Automatic sprinkler systems shall not be required to be equipped with manual actuation means.\n\n904.12.2 System interconnection.\n\nThe actuation of the fire suppression system shall automatically shut down the fuel or electrical power supply to the cooking equipment. The fuel and electrical supply reset shall be manual.\n\n904.13 Domestic cooking systems in Group I-2.\n\nIn Group I-2 occupancies where cooking facilities are installed in accordance with Section 407.2.6 of this code, the domestic cooking hood provided over the cooktop or range shall be equipped with an automatic fire-extinguishing system of a type recognized for protection of domestic cooking equipment. Preengineered automatic extinguishing systems shall be tested in accordance with UL 300A and listed and labeled for the intended application. The system shall be installed in accordance with this code, its listing and the manufacturer's instructions.\n\n904.13.1 Manual system operation and interconnection.\n\nManual actuation and system interconnection for the hood suppression system shall be installed in accordance with Sections 904.12.1 and 904.12.2, respectively.\n\n904.13.2 Portable fire extinguishers for domestic cooking equipment in Group I-2.\n\nA portable fire extinguisher complying with Section 906 shall be installed within a 30-foot (9144 mm) distance of travel from domestic cooking appliances.","path":["New York City Administrative Code","Title 28","Chapter 7: New York City Building Code"],"source_url":"https://files.amlegal.com/pdffiles/NewYorkCity/Admin/XML.zip","current_through":"Local Law 2026/135 (enacted August 31, 2026)","vintage":"","retrieved_at":"2026-09-06T02:48:57Z","sha256":"f70916d4226351c04b3c81d5707161165278204c23a717c2f0ddefb64f0784d6","source_id":"us-nyc","stale":false,"prev":"us-nyc/n.y.c.-admin.-code-bc-903","next":"us-nyc/n.y.c.-admin.-code-bc-905"},"notice":"GroundRules: Original legal text.
